Rivers United Boost Squad with Signing of Goalkeeper Clinton Ezekiel


Rivers United have strengthened their squad ahead of the 2026/27 campaign with the acquisition of goalkeeper Clinton Andy Ezekiel from Bayelsa United.
The promising shot-stopper has completed a one-year deal with the Port Harcourt-based club as preparations continue for both the Nigeria Premier Football League (NPFL) season and the CAF Champions League.
Ezekiel becomes one of several new arrivals at Rivers United as head coach Finidi George looks to build a squad capable of competing on multiple fronts. The club is expected to challenge for domestic honours while also making a strong impression in continental competition.
The young goalkeeper earned a reputation at Bayelsa United for his quick reflexes, confident handling and ability to organise his defence. His performances attracted interest from Rivers United, who moved swiftly to secure his services before the start of the new season.
Ezekiel’s arrival further increases competition in the goalkeeping department. The Pride of Rivers have already recruited former Niger Tornadoes goalkeeper Ifeanyi Nchekwube as part of their summer rebuilding exercise.
By bringing in two talented goalkeepers, Rivers United are showing their determination to strengthen every area of the squad and improve on last season’s performances.
Finidi George is expected to assess his options during pre-season before deciding on his first-choice goalkeeper for the upcoming campaign.
